The Graft

LOGLINE

After her kingpin father is gunned down at his wedding, a Serbian eco-activist dives into Frankfurt’s underworld to claim his fortune, risking her soul to build a garden from blood money.

SYNOPSIS

When her father Tachi, a feared Serbian kingpin, is gunned down at his wedding, Michaela (29), an agricultural innovator, steps into the wreckage of his criminal empire in Frankfurt. She hopes to turn blood money into seed money and invest in accessible, self-sustaining farms so people can grow their healthy food. But first, she must get it before the vultures do.
To earn her place, she pitches a vertical cannabis farm to rescue Tachi’s failing operation and gains a foothold, keeping her identity a secret. Control is slipping between three men: Maksim, Tachi’s volatile heir, Aslan Demir, a saintly tyrant running a morphine empire behind pharmaceutical logos, and Victor, a burned-out narcotics officer trapped in the wrong world with the wrong values.
As her mother rises from the ashes in the Balkans, turning grief into vengeance, and Victor begins to suspect the truth, Michaela must outgrow the shadow of violent men, reinventing power, methods, and herself from the inside.
The Graft is a dark, stylized, flamboyant crime saga about survival, inherited scars, and the impossible dream of building something pure from a broken system.
Loosely based on true events and the Balkan smuggling routes, the series is inspired by the downfall of a real-life kingpin from the writer’s hometown and the corrupt structures that outlived him.
Question: Can you grow a garden without getting your hands dirty?
